#940551 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#940551 is composed of 58% red, 2%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.6% magenta, 45.3%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 328.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 30%. #940551 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0aa2 with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#940551 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#940551 has RGB values of R:148, G:5,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.45,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9700689.

Shades and Tints of #940551
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0108 is the darkest color, while #fffb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#940551
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4c4d is the less saturated color, while #940551 is the most saturated one.
